Manic Street Preachers and The Specials top bill at Splendour Festival 2019

The classic bands are the first names to be announced for the July event

Manic Street Preachers and The Specials have been confirmed as the headliners for Splendour Festival 2019.

The one-day festival will return to Nottingham’s Wollaton Park on July 20 for its 11th year.

“With an outstanding back catalogue of over 20 combined UK top 10 hits, we’re delighted to announce that Manic Street Preachers and The Specials will headline this year’s Splendour Festival on Saturday 20th July!” read a statement on the official Splendour website about the two headliners.

The family-friendly festival will confirm more names for this year’s edition soon. Tickets for Splendour 2019 are on sale now: for more information, visit the Splendour website.

Past years have seen the likes of Paloma Faith, Kaiser Chiefs, The Charlatans, Rufus Wainwright, and The Lemonheads perform.

Manic Street Preachers premiered a new film about the band on YouTube earlier this month. Truth & Memory featured never-before-seen footage and was directed by the group’s long-time collaborator Kieran Evans, telling the story of their landmark 1998 album ‘This Is My Truth Tell Me Yours’.

Meanwhile, The Specials released a lyric video for their new single ’10 Commandments’ yesterday (January 24). The track features the voice of activist Saffiyah Khan who shot to online fame after confronting an EDL activist in Birmingham.

The legendary 2 Tone group will release a new album, ‘Encore’, on February 1. As well as new material, the record will feature a cover of The Equals’ ‘Black Skinned Blue-Eyed Boys’ and a version of ‘Blam Blam Fever’.
